JNJ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

2,933 of the 4,539 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Johnson & Johnson (JNJ)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$240B — down 10% from $267B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 135 funds closed out of JNJ and 118 opened new positions — a net loss of 17 holders — while 1,329 trimmed existing stakes and 1,251 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$1.94B. The largest seller was Fisher Asset Management, cutting an estimated $1.51B.
